Jacques married Josephte HOURAY (HOURE) (AURE) dite LAFERRIÈRE 6 February 1750 in Québec Province, Canada . The couple had (at least) 5 children.
Josephte HOURAY (HOURE) (AURE) dite LAFERRIÈRE was born 16 November 1733 in Berthierville, Canada, New France . Josephte died 1 February 1818 in La Visitation-de-l'Île-Dupas, Lower Canada . Josephte was the child of François HOURAY (HOURE) (AURE) dit LAFERRIÈRE and Geneviève DESROSIERS dite LAFRENIÈRE.
Jacques DUTEAU dit GRANDPRÉ died 29 March 1797 in La Visitation-de-l'Île-Dupas, Lower Canada .

Québec Place Names Through History
Québec has been described by several names during different periods of its history. Knowing the period name can make older records easier to recognize.
- Early 1600s–1760
- Canada, New France
- 1760–1763
- Canada
- 1763–1791
- Province of Québec
- 1791–1867
- Lower Canada
- 1867–present
- Québec, Canada

What is a "dit/dite" Name?
When the first settlers came to Québec from France, it was a custom to add a "dit" nickname to the surname. The English translation of "dit" is "said." Colonists of Nouvelle France used dit names as distinguishers. A settler might use one to differentiate a branch of the family from siblings, sometimes choosing a name connected with the place to which the family had relocated.
A dit name could also result from a casual adoption or from honoring the family that had raised someone. In other cases it identified the town or village in France from which the person originated. The custom ended around 1900, when people increasingly used only one name, either the dit nickname or the original surname.
Source: American-French Genealogical Society, Woonsocket, Rhode Island (www.afgs.org/ditnames/index1.html)
